PREPARING AUTOMOTIVE INSTRUCTORS FOR THE NEXT GENERATION OF VEHICLE TECHNOLOGY

As xEVs (hybrid, plug-in hybrid, and electric vehicles) become a larger part of today’s automotive industry, instructors need the knowledge and confidence to prepare students for careers in this rapidly evolving field.

Our National Science Foundation (NSF) Advanced Technological Education (ATE) project equips secondary and post-secondary automotive educators with practical, systems-based training focused on xEV safety, theory, maintenance, and repair.

  • xEV training is becoming an increasingly important part of ASE accreditation for both secondary and post-secondary automotive technology programs.
  • Most xEVs work from the same core systems. Hybrids, plug-in hybrids, and electric vehicles share many common components and operating principles.
  • A systems-based approach makes every brand easier to understand. Instead of memorizing vehicle models, instructors learn concepts that transfer across manufacturers.
  • Safety comes first. Students who complete ASE xEV Level 1 preparation can earn an industry-recognized xEV safety credential.
  • Global xEV adoption is projected to exceed 50% by 2036.
  • Only 32% of dealership technicians are trained to service xEVs.
  • More than 70,000 automotive technician positions are currently open nationwide.
  • Of more than 229,000 ASE-certified technicians, only about 3,100 (1.4%) currently hold EV-specific certifications
